大家好,又见面了,我是你们的朋友全栈君。
远程环境:阿里云linux,以下可依次进行。知道可以远程连接 把大象关进冰箱一共分四步
打开ssh
一、 修改配置
1、打开mysql配置文件: vim etc/my.cnf
2、找到mysqld下面的bind-address
如果你的 bind-address = localhost,那么请讲它改为0.0.0.0 代表允许任何ip访问
二、打开端口
1、打开端口命令:iptables -A INPUT -ptcp –dport 端口号-j ACCEPT
2、保存配置:iptables save
3、重启服务:iptables restart
三、修改用户访问权限
1、登陆mysql:mysql -u root -p
2、选择数据库:use mysql;
3、查看用户:select user,host from user;
我这里root和xChat已经是 %了,说明允许任何远程连接,如果你的事localhost的话那么请接着下一步把。
4、设置访问权限:GRANT ALL PRIVILEGES ON
. TO ‘root’@’%’WITH GRANT OPTION;
5、 重启服务:FLUSH PRIVILEGES;
四、关闭防火墙 systemctl stop firewalld
转载于:https://juejin.im/post/5c867ab16fb9a049eb3cc38b
发布者:全栈程序员-用户IM,转载请注明出处:https://javaforall.cn/126423.html原文链接:https://javaforall.cn
【正版授权,激活自己账号】: Jetbrains全家桶Ide使用,1年售后保障,每天仅需1毛
【官方授权 正版激活】: 官方授权 正版激活 支持Jetbrains家族下所有IDE 使用个人JB账号...